如何在搬瓦工上配置 OpenVPN 和 IPv6

引言

在现代网络环境中,使用虚拟私人网络(VPN)已经成为保护在线隐私和数据安全的必备工具。尤其是在使用云服务时,配置一个高效的 VPN,如 搬瓦工 OpenVPN,可以有效提高安全性。本文将深入探讨如何在搬瓦工上配置 OpenVPN 和 IPv6。

搬瓦工概述

搬瓦工是一个知名的 VPS 提供商,其稳定性和灵活性受到了广大用户的青睐。用户可以通过搬瓦工购买不同配置的 VPS 来搭建个人网站、应用程序,或者使用 VPN 来保护自己的在线活动。搭建 OpenVPN 是许多用户的选择,因为它提供了良好的安全性和灵活性。

OpenVPN 概述

OpenVPN 是一个开源的 VPN 协议,支持加密和多种身份验证方式。通过 OpenVPN,用户可以在互联网上安全地传输数据。其主要特点包括:

  • 强大的安全性
  • 支持多种加密协议
  • 跨平台兼容性

IPv6 概述

IPv6 是互联网协议的第六版,相较于 IPv4,IPv6 提供了更大的地址空间和更好的网络管理功能。随着互联网的普及,IPv4 地址逐渐耗尽,使用 IPv6 已成为必然趋势。在使用 搬瓦工OpenVPN 时,配置 IPv6 可以提供更好的网络体验和安全性。

搬瓦工 OpenVPN IPv6 配置步骤

以下是设置搬瓦工 OpenVPN 以支持 IPv6 的详细步骤:

第一步:购买搬瓦工 VPS

  1. 访问搬瓦工官网,选择合适的 VPS 配置。
  2. 完成支付并获得 VPS 的访问信息。

第二步:安装 OpenVPN

  1. 连接到 VPS。

  2. 执行以下命令安装 OpenVPN: bash sudo apt update sudo apt install openvpn

  3. 下载 OpenVPN 配置文件。

第三步:配置 IPv6

  1. 确保 VPS 提供商支持 IPv6。

  2. 编辑网络配置文件: bash sudo nano /etc/sysctl.conf

  3. 添加以下内容以启用 IPv6: plaintext net.ipv6.conf.all.disable_ipv6 = 0 net.ipv6.conf.default.disable_ipv6 = 0 net.ipv6.conf.lo.disable_ipv6 = 0

  4. 应用配置: bash sudo sysctl -p

第四步:启动 OpenVPN

  1. 启动 OpenVPN 服务: bash sudo systemctl start openvpn@server

  2. 设置 OpenVPN 在系统启动时自动启动: bash sudo systemctl enable openvpn@server

验证配置

在配置完成后,可以通过以下命令验证 OpenVPN 和 IPv6 的连接状态:

  • 使用 curl 命令测试 IPv6 连接: bash curl -6 ifconfig.co

  • 检查 OpenVPN 服务状态: bash sudo systemctl status openvpn@server

常见问题解答(FAQ)

Q1: 如何确认我的 OpenVPN 已成功安装?

A: 您可以通过运行 sudo systemctl status openvpn@server 来确认 OpenVPN 的运行状态。如果服务正在运行,则安装成功。

Q2: IPv6 有什么好处?

A: IPv6 提供了更大的地址空间,能更有效地管理网络,降低 IP 地址不足的风险。此外,它在某些情况下也提供了更快的连接速度和更好的安全性。

Q3: 如何解决 OpenVPN 连接失败的问题?

A: 检查以下几点:

  • 确保 VPS 的防火墙未阻止 OpenVPN 端口(通常为 1194)。
  • 检查 OpenVPN 配置文件中的服务器地址是否正确。
  • 确保您的客户端软件配置正确。

Q4: 搬瓦工支持 IPv6 吗?

A: 是的,搬瓦工支持 IPv6,您可以在购买 VPS 时选择启用 IPv6 选项。

总结

通过以上步骤,您可以在搬瓦工 VPS 上成功配置 OpenVPN 和 IPv6。使用 OpenVPN 保护您的网络安全,体验更快更稳定的 IPv6 连接,绝对是提升在线隐私和数据安全的重要措施。希望本篇文章能对您有所帮助。

正文完